Heim > Backend-Entwicklung > PHP-Tutorial > git用小乌龟的revert change by this commit 后我所有的提交都被清除了,怎么还原??...

git用小乌龟的revert change by this commit 后我所有的提交都被清除了,怎么还原??...

WBOY
Freigeben: 2016-07-06 13:52:49
Original
2884 Leute haben es durchsucht

本来想还原到某个提交,所以用了这个,但是他把我以前所有的提交都清除了,我现在能在本地版本库找到还原吗?

回复内容:

本来想还原到某个提交,所以用了这个,但是他把我以前所有的提交都清除了,我现在能在本地版本库找到还原吗?

如果是在远程和中心库上操作的只要本地不同步的话需要手动将修改的文件拷贝出来,等同步后再拷贝进去。如果已发生同步应该是不可逆了。

小乌龟没怎么用过。你用命令还原不可以吗!首先通过git log获取到commit的加密节点,然后执行git reset c34b7..退回到你想还原的版本。希望对你有帮助

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age